Before diving into the world of budget-conscious shopping for soft furnishings, it's crucial to establish a realistic budget. This involves examining your current financial situation, considering how much you're comfortably willing to spend on home decor, and factoring in potential hidden costs. Don't just look at the sticker price; consider the ongoing maintenance and potential repair costs associated with different materials. Understanding your budget limitations will guide your decisions throughout the entire shopping process.
Thorough research and planning are key to staying within your budget. Create a detailed shopping list, categorizing items by room and priority. This will help you avoid impulse purchases and stay focused on your goals. Also, consider the long-term value of an item. While a cheaper option might seem appealing initially, its durability and longevity can significantly impact your budget in the long run.
A wide array of affordable fabrics can offer a stylish and comfortable aesthetic for your home. Look beyond the typical expensive options like silk or velvet. Consider linen, cotton, or even polyester blends. These options often provide excellent value for money and can be just as beautiful and practical as more luxurious choices. Be sure to read fabric care instructions thoroughly to ensure your investment will last.
Additionally, consider the use of upholstery fabrics. They can transform a room's look and feel at a fraction of the cost of custom-made furnishings. Explore different textures and patterns to find something that complements your personal style and the overall design of your space.

Focus on acquiring a few high-quality pieces rather than accumulating many low-quality items. While the initial cost might seem higher, durable and well-made items will last longer, saving you money in the long run. This approach helps you avoid frequent replacements and the associated costs.
Consider the craftsmanship and construction of the items. Look for robust seams, sturdy frames, and high-quality materials. These details often indicate a piece that will stand the test of time, making it a worthwhile investment even at a slightly higher price point.
Thrift stores and consignment shops are treasure troves for budget-conscious shoppers seeking unique and affordable soft furnishings. These stores often offer a wide variety of items, from vintage textiles to gently used furniture and décor. You can often find incredible deals on items in excellent condition, adding character and personality to your home.
Don't be afraid to get creative with your finds. A vintage tablecloth can become a stylish sofa throw, or a repurposed blanket can add warmth and texture to a room. These unique pieces can turn your home into a personalized sanctuary.
